Introduction to Job

Job is a figure in the bible who is known for his unwavering afith in god despite suffering a series of misfortunes. He is considered to be one of the most prominent figures in the bible. And his story is told in the boko of job. Which is part of the old testament.

Job s Background

Job is believed to have lived in the land of uz. Which was located in the middle east. He is described as ebing a wealthy man who had seven sons and three daughters. He also ownde a great deal of livestock. Including camels and oxen.

Job s Test of Faith

Job s faith was tested when god allowed satan to affilct him with a series of disasters. These included the loss of his children. The destruction of his wealth and livestcok. And the onset of painful sores all over his body. Despite all of these misfortunes. Job remainde faithful to god and refused to curse him.

Job s Discussions with His Friends

When job s friends heard of his misfortunes. They came to comfort him. However. During their conversations. They argued about the anture of suffering and questioned why job was benig punished. They suggested that job must have sinned in some way in order to deserve such a punishment.

Job s Response to His Friends

Job defended himself against his friends accusations and maintained his innocenceh. E argued that god was beyond human understanding and htat humans could not know the reasons for his suffering. He also stated that he would never turn away from god. No matter what happened to him.

God s Response to Job

In the end. God appeared to job and revealed his greatness. He spoke of his power over ntaure and the universe. And asked job if he could fathom such greatness. Job acknowledged his own smallness in comparison and accepted god s will.

Job s Reward

God rewarded job for his afith and courage. He restored his wealth and brought him back even greater wealth than he had before. He also gave job seven more sons and three more daughetrs.

Job s Legacy

Job s story has inspired many people throughout the centuries. And he is remembered as an example of faith and resilience in the face of adversity. His story is also used to explore qeustions of theodicy and the nature of suffering.
